Common Questions

What fence materials work best with Bodega Bay's soil and climate?

High soil corrosivity and moderate termite risk demand material compatibility. Use pressure-treated wood rated for ground contact or marine-grade aluminum. Fasteners must be hot-dipped galvanized or stainless steel to prevent rust streaks from salt air. Avoid untreated wood in direct soil contact.

How deep should my fence posts be in Bodega Bay?

All fence posts in Bodega Harbour must be set below the 12-inch frost line. IRC Section R403.1.4 requires frost protection to prevent frost heave, which shifts posts and breaks panels. Setting posts in shallow concrete piers is a common failure point during winter.

How soon can a crew start a fence project in Bodega Harbour?

A consultation typically requires 45-60 minutes of travel. Our route from Bodega Head uses Highway 1. With the current $65/hr labor rate and material lead times, a standard residential project can often be scheduled within 3-4 weeks of signed contract and permit issuance.

Do I need to tell my neighbor I'm replacing our shared fence?

Yes. California Civil Code 841 requires written notification of construction on a shared boundary. For a 2026 project in Bodega Bay, you must provide a formal 'Notice of Intent' with design details 30 days prior to starting work to avoid legal disputes.

What are the critical steps before digging fence post holes?

Call 811 for a utility locate at least two business days before digging. Hitting a gas or fiber line in Bodega Harbour is a major liability. Concurrently, file for a permit with the Sonoma County Permit Sonoma office; they require the 811 ticket number and a site plan for approval.

Is my fence designed for the wind in Bodega Harbour?

Fences here require engineering for a 110 MPH V-ult wind speed. This rating dictates post spacing, concrete footing mass, and bracket strength. Panels near Bodega Head face higher exposure; using wind-screen mesh or alternating solid-picket designs reduces load to survive peak storm season gusts.

Are smart gates a good security upgrade for a pool fence?

Integrated IoT latches with auto-locking meet modern liability standards. While smart gate adoption is low locally, combining an ASTM F1906-compliant pool fence with a self-closing, self-latching smart gate satisfies CA Health and Safety Code 115922 and provides a documented audit trail.

What are the fence height rules for my Bodega Bay property?

Zoning limits are 3 feet in the front yard and 6 feet in the rear, with a 0-foot setback allowing construction on the property line. Corner lots near Highway 1 must maintain a clear 'sight triangle' for traffic visibility, which often prohibits solid fencing within 10 feet of the intersection.
